Beckwith Upholstery has sales of $930,000 and cost of goods sold of $590,000. The firm had a beginning inventory of $43,000 and an ending inventory of $41,000. What is the length of the inventory period?
A) 16.48 days
B) 16.88 days
C) 25.36 days
D) 25.98 days
E) 26.60 days
